Housing Stock in Błażowa Municipality 2018

In 2018, Błażowa municipality ranked 811 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ock grew by 131 units +3.8% between 2013-2018, reaching 3,577.

Among 494 growing municipalities, ranked in middle tier for housing growth rate. Within Rzeszowski county, ranked 8 of 14 municipalities. In Subcarpathian province, ranked 63.

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Rzeszowski county municipalities within Subcarpathian province.
